Homes2Inspire are one of the UK's leading providers of children's homes, caring for over 150 children across 56 homes and 2 semi-independent leaving care facilities.
We are proud to be part of the Shaw Trust Group, a charity dedicated to transforming lives across the UK.
Our homes support children and young people with emotional and behavioural difficulties, providing the stability, warmth, and consistency they need to thrive. Our dedicated teams work hard to create a nurturing space where every child feels valued, listened to, and understood.
